<h3>Log Message</h3>
<pre>global lexical environment variables are not accessible through functions created using the function constructor
https://bugs.webkit.org/show_bug.cgi?id=158319

Reviewed by Filip Pizlo.

When creating a function using the Function constructor, we were
using the global object instead of the global lexical environment
as the function's scope. We should be using the global lexical environment.
